Spectacle Island, a gem in the Boston Harbor Islands National and State Park, is an idyllic retreat that captivates visitors with its natural beauty and rich history. This enchanting island is known for its sandy beaches, picturesque walking trails, and panoramic views of the Boston skyline. The island’s history is as fascinating as its landscapes; once a site for a trash dump, it has been transformed into a lush recreational area that showcases the resilience of nature. Tourists can enjoy a variety of activities including hiking, picnicking, and birdwatching while soaking in the serene atmosphere. The island is also home to a visitor center where guests can learn about its intriguing past and the local ecosystem. For those seeking relaxation, the sandy shores provide a perfect spot to unwind, while the scenic vistas create an excellent backdrop for photography. Additionally, the ferry service from Boston ensures easy access to this natural oasis, making it a convenient day trip for travelers. Whether you're looking for adventure or simply want to escape into nature, Spectacle Island promises a memorable experience that highlights the beauty and history of the Boston area.

Local tips

  • Visit during weekdays to avoid large crowds and enjoy a more peaceful experience.
  • Bring a picnic to fully enjoy the beach areas and scenic spots around the island.
  • Wear comfortable shoes for hiking the trails that explore the island's diverse landscapes.
  • Check the ferry schedule in advance to plan your visit and ensure you have enough time to explore.
  • Don't forget your camera; the views of the skyline and harbor are breathtaking.
